The AI glass floor
Firms face a twofold challenge. First, to use increasingly capable AI in a way that enhances—rather than replaces—what humans do. Second, to reconsider corporate entry routes so that juniors can have a way to learn on the job. One promising practice .. is to move from static job descriptions to a dynamic classification of tasks and skills…But companies also need to ensure that employees—experienced staff and juniors alike—are exposed to different functions within their organisations as AI takes over more routine work. “Micro-rotation” schemes could be one approach.
